Tiffany She’s the offspring of two tasteful parents: Ronaldson, released in 1884 by MacKellar Smiths & Jordan Foundry, and Caxton, released in 1904 by American Type Founders. In 1974, Ed Benguiat combined these two typefaces to create Tiffany. Like the film Breakfast at Tiffany’s, this typeface is eccentric, fun, and memorable. The star of the movie, Holly Golightly, lights up the screen in a way that only Tiffany could accurately translate. Ed Benguiat The Designer

Q

Benguiat was born on October 27, 1927. He grew up in Brooklyn, New York. Ed's father was display director at Bloomingdale’s, so it’s only natural that his son would have such great taste. Prior to his illustrating career, Benguiat was known as a prominent jazz musician. Over the years, Ed has created over 600 typefaces. His work includes but is not limited to crafting Bookman, Panache, Edwardian Script, and Benguiat Gothic. Benguiat designed logotypes for The New York Times, Playboy, Sports Illustrated, and even the original Planet of the Apes film. When Benguiat is not designing, he enjoys flying his personal plane with his wife Elisa. Today, Ed Benguiat teaches at School of Visual Arts in New York. 10
